MySQL索引失效的原因有哪些
MySQL索引失效的原因包括:数据类型不匹配、函数操作、范围查询、字段上加索引、隐式类型转换等。 MySQL索引失效的原因有很多,以下是一些常见的原因: 1、不满足最左前缀原则:如果查询条件没有使用到索引的最左列,那么索引将无法生效,对于联...
MySQL索引失效的原因包括:数据类型不匹配、函数操作、范围查询、字段上加索引、隐式类型转换等。 MySQL索引失效的原因有很多,以下是一些常见的原因: 1、不满足最左前缀原则:如果查询条件没有使用到索引的最左列,那么索引将无法生效,对于联...
可以使用Docker Compose编排工具,编写多个MySQL容器的配置文件,然后通过docker-compose up命令来启动MySQL集群。 在Docker中部署MySQL集群可以通过以下步骤完成: 1、准备环境 确保已经安装并正确...
MySQL中CALL用于调用存储过程,语法为:CALL 存储过程名(参数列表)。 MySQL中的CALL语句用于调用存储过程,存储过程是一组SQL语句的集合,可以通过名称来调用执行,使用CALL语句可以方便地重复执行一系列操作或复杂的逻辑。...
在MySQL中,可以使用LIMIT和DELETE语句结合来删除指定行数的数据。要删除前10行数据,可以使用以下SQL语句:,,“sql,DELETE FROM 表名 LIMIT 10;,“ 要删除MySQL数据库中的...
在MySQL中,可以使用DELETE语句删除行数据。语法如下:,,“sql,DELETE FROM 表名 WHERE 条件;,“ MySQL删除行数据的方法 使用DELETE语句删除行数据 在MySQL中,可以使用D...
MySQL数据加密可以通过AES_ENCRYPT()和AES_DECRYPT()函数实现,将明文数据加密后存储,需要时再解密。 MySQL数据加密的计算方法 介绍 MySQL是一种常用的关系型数据库管理系统,为了保护敏感数据的安全性,可以使...
在MySQL中,可以使用以下SQL语句查询所有表名:,,“sql,SHOW TABLES;,“ MySQL查询所有表名的方法 单元表格1:使用系统表查询所有表名 步骤1:登录到MySQL数据库服务器。 步骤2:执行以...
使用索引、拆分查询、缓存结果、减少JOIN操作、优化SQL语句等方法可以优化MySQL回表查询。 MySQL回表查询优化的方法有以下几种: 1、使用索引覆盖 索引覆盖是指查询所需的字段都包含在索引中,这样可以避免回表操作。 创建合适的联合索...
检查MySQL服务是否启动,防火墙是否允许连接,以及网络配置是否正确。如果问题仍然存在,尝试重启MySQL服务或联系管理员寻求帮助。 解决MySQL的connection refused问题 1、检查MySQL服务器是否正在运行 确保MyS...
可以通过设置连接超时时间来解决,jdbc:mysql://localhost:3306/test?connectTimeout=10000。 解决JDBC连接MySQL数据库超时的问题,可以采取以下几个步骤: 1、增加连接超时时间 在建立数...